A tax clearance certificate is a document issued by a state government agency, usually the department of revenue. It certifies that a business or individual has met their tax obligations as of a certain date.

California (CA) State Withholding Tax Laws Non-California residents, including U.S. citizens who are residents of other states, are subject to State income tax withholding of 7% of gross if the total payments excel $1,500 during the calendar year.

Does the seller have to do anything to document the facts supporting a claim for an exemption? Yes. The seller will be required to complete and sign, under penalty of perjury, Franchise Tax Board form 593C. If the seller is claiming a loss, the seller will also be required to complete Franchise Tax Board form 593E.

Seller/Transferor and Buyer/Transferee must complete the perjury statement, sign and date on Side 3 of Form 593 when the initial sale occurs. For the remaining installment payments, the Buyer/Transferee must sign all subsequent Form 593s.
